Chad president sacks defence minister after clashes
Source: Reuters
N'DJAMENA, Dec 1 (Reuters) - Chadian President Idriss Deby on Saturday sacked his defence minister following a week of clashes between government troops and rebels in the east of the landlocked African country. A presidential decree said Mahamat Nour, a former anti-Deby rebel chief who became defence minister in March after signing a peace deal with the government, had been dismissed.
